His buddy earlier was asking if Bisping was satisfied because whoever wins that fight is "by the purest definition of it, a paper champion" because they never beat GSP or him.

Bisping is reallty something... He said it was good for him that GSP vacated the belt because it means he was the only person to lose to him and nobody else is going to beat him at MW so it doesn't make him look as bad.

He also bashes Woodley for sitting on the sidelines and claiming he needs surgery, not defending the belt and playing a game. His buddy calls him out though for doing the exact same thing by claiming he was injured so he didn't have to defend the belt against Jacare or Romero when they were available to fight him at Toronto.
"Whittaker was the interim champion, he wasn't the real champion. That interim belt was created because Dana called me and I wasn't ready to fight yet and he said do you mind if we do an interim belt? I said do whatever you want to do. It makes no odds to me, it just means whoever wins that is the #1 contender. He's claiming to be a champion, he's not really. So there you go. You've got the #1 contender vs Luke Rockhold and whoever wins that I guess they are the undisputed champion. GSP is retired now and I'm out of the picture. Let them two fight for it and whoever wins, they become the champion and good for them."
